elitebook
Microsoft Windows 10 (32-bit)

f8 button has an orange light that cannot be switched off even if fn button is pressed.

microfone in skype conversation doesn't work

 

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

Accepted Solutions
HP Recommended

Check on the HP Software and Driver web site.  I suggest you reinstall or install the latest Conexant Audio driver.  The functionality you are describing is control via the audio driver.

 

When you search the site for the appropriate driver you will need to know the exact model of you EliteBook so you can be directed to the appropriate support page.
